STAT Testing
Clients requesting STAT testing must contact the Client Services Department. Client Services will immediately contact the appropriate laboratory for approval. If the request is approved testing is performed as promptly as possible.
Situations may arise which may make it impossible to obtain approval in advance (e.g., when the specimen is already in transit or already at the laboratory when the STAT is requested). In these situations, please contact Client Services as soon as possible.
STAT testing fees will be assessed for each STAT test performed. A STAT call-in fee will also be assessed if a technologist must be called in to perform the testing after normal laboratory operating hours. A STAT transport fee may be assessed if special transport is required.

Test Turnaround Time
Turnaround time is defined as the usual number of hours or days between the time a specimen is received at the laboratory and the time a result is released. Testing schedules may change. Contact Client Services for information about current testing schedules.

Crisis Contingency Plan
There is a corporate Contingency Plan for Crisis Recovery and Business Continuation maintained. The purpose of this plan is to ensure prompt recovery of the laboratories’ critical business functions in the event of a crisis affecting any aspect of our continued patient care service. In the event of a local, regional, or national crisis which adversely affects timely delivery of specimens to the laboratory facilities, specific Client Notification Procedures to provide clients with necessary information and instruction on prearranged transportation and testing alternatives will be expeditiously initiated.
